DESCRIPTION:

Transmission fluid temperature is the single biggest contributing factor to the lifespan of your automatic transmission. Having an accurate, realtime measurement allows you to know when to downshift or when to take your foot out of it. Whether you’re towing or simply trying to harness the power of a built or boosted motor, AutoMeter’s Digital Stepper Motor Trans Temp Gauge will give you the most accurate possible measurement for the exact temp of your trans fluid. AutoMeter’s most advanced 1/8” NPT temperature transducer is included as well as a direct plug in wiring harness for ease of installation. An optional trans cooler line manifold is available for another easy installation option.

How deep is the gauge? From the back of bezel to end of longest extreme. Thank you.

Asked by: JBuzz
Hi Buzz, thank you for the question. 2-9/16" is the total depth from back of the bezel to the very end of the mounting studs. For cup mounts and pod mounts, where the mounting studs won't be used, they can be cut off to allow for approximately 2" of clearance.
